Abstract
We present new short proofs to both the exact and the stability results of two extremal problems. The first one is the extension of Tur\'{a}n's theorem in hypergraphs, which was firstly studied by Mubayi . The second one is about the cancellative hypergraphs, which was firstly studied by Bollob\'{a}s and later by Keevash and Mubayi . Our proofs are concise and straightforward, but give a sharper version of stability theorems to both problems.
